The coordinates of the turning point and the equation of the line of symmetry can be found by writing the quadratic expression in completed square form The easiest way to find the turning point is when the quadratic is in turning point form (y = a(x - h) 2 + k), where (h, k) is the turning point.To get a quadratic into turning point form you need to complete the square.; Otherwise, you can use the axis of symmetry to.

Finding x intercepts, y intercepts and turning point for a parabola when in Turning point form Graphs of quadratic functions have a vertical line of symmetry that goes through their turning point.This means that the turning point is located exactly half way between the x-axis intercepts (if there are any!).
